About the role
The Technical Project Specialist L1 is a critical role on our Design, Engineering, and Construction team within the Security Services department, supporting on-going projects. This position requires technical knowledge of planning and security systems, with a proven ability to manage many projects concurrently and on an ongoing basis.
Onsite role in South San Francisco office (4-5 days onsite per week). Occasional travel may be required.
Responsibilities:
- High-Volume Project Management: Lead and manage multiple projects simultaneously, ensuring on-time delivery and execution across multiple security workstreams (access control, video, alarms, monitoring/GSOC integrations).
- Standardized Process Design: Develop and implement standardized processes and best practices from initiation to completion, partnering with SMEs to ensure consistency and scalability across all projects.
- Cross-Functional Coordination: Foster strong partnerships across Facilities, SiteOps, Networking, Construction, Logistics, Security Engineering, and vendor partners, prioritizing and balancing workload demands to meet aggressive project deadlines for numerous concurrent initiatives.
- Audit & Compliance Leadership: Manage auditing processes for new builds and ongoing projects, ensuring security deliverables are tracked, tested, documented, and transitioned to steady-state operations with clear ownership, supporting audit test programs and fieldwork across multiple sites.
- Performance Metrics & Reporting: Oversee and analyze performance metrics (throughput, cycle time, schedule variance, defect/rework rates, commissioning/acceptance pass rates) to evaluate progress and success across a high volume of projects.
- Change Management & Communication: Create sustainable communication themes and systematic routines for clients, including recurring status reporting, stakeholder updates, and readiness checklists for security changes across multiple projects.
- Risk & Issue Management: Serve as the primary driver for scope alignment, risk/issue management, escalation paths, and decision capture for all security SMAC projects, including rapid re-planning for site constraints, outage windows, and operational impacts.
- Documentation SME: Act as the documentation subject matter expert (SME), expediting revisions and changes to technical documentation (drawings/as-builts, SOPs, access control procedures, device inventories, testing records, turnover packages) for a large number of projects.
- Stakeholder Engagement: Build consensus among diverse stakeholders, own RAID logs (risks, assumptions, issues, dependencies), and manage change management artifacts for security implementations at scale.
- Client Management: Meet regularly with client management for structured reviews of delivery health, open risks, upcoming site impacts, and resource constraints across multiple projects.

Qualifications:
- 5 years of technical project management experience supporting security implementations, infrastructure, facilities, or mission-critical environments, with a strong emphasis on managing mulitple projects concurrently and on an ongoing basis.
- Bachelor’s degree in related field or relevant experience.
- Proficient with Excel, Outlook, Word, PowerPoint, MS Project or similar Google Suite
- Strong verbal and written communication, attention to detail, and organization.
- Highly motivated and able to work independently as well as in a team environment.
- Comfortable working in a fast-paced, demanding setting, managing multiple concurrent security workstreams across geographically distributed sites.
- Ability to quickly learn and master new technology.
- Proficient in Bluebeam
